代数优化,作为一种强大的数学工具,广泛应用于各个领域,包括工程、经济学、物理学和计算机科学等。它通过数学方法对复杂问题进行简化和求解,从而帮助我们更好地理解和解决实际问题。本文将深入探讨代数优化的概念、应用及其在解决复杂问题中的作用。
一、代数优化的基本概念
1.1 代数优化的定义
代数优化是指利用代数方法对问题进行简化和求解的过程。它通常涉及建立数学模型,通过数学变换和求解来找到最优解。
1.2 代数优化的特点
- 数学性强:代数优化依赖于数学理论和方法,具有很强的理论性。
- 应用广泛:代数优化可以应用于各个领域,具有广泛的应用前景。
- 求解高效:通过数学方法简化问题,提高求解效率。
二、代数优化的应用领域
2.1 工程领域
在工程领域,代数优化广泛应用于优化设计、控制理论、信号处理等方面。例如,在电路设计过程中,通过代数优化可以找到电路的最佳参数,提高电路的性能。
2.2 经济学领域
在经济学领域,代数优化可以用于求解资源分配、生产计划、投资组合等问题。例如,线性规划是一种常见的代数优化方法,可以用于求解生产计划问题。
2.3 物理学领域
在物理学领域,代数优化可以用于求解力学、电磁学、量子力学等问题。例如,通过代数优化可以求解经典力学中的运动方程。
2.4 计算机科学领域
在计算机科学领域,代数优化可以用于优化算法、程序设计等方面。例如,通过代数优化可以改进算法的时间复杂度和空间复杂度。
三、代数优化的求解方法
3.1 线性规划
线性规划是一种常见的代数优化方法,用于求解线性约束下的线性目标函数的最优解。其数学模型如下:
minimize c^T x
subject to Ax ≤ b
x ≥ 0
其中,c 是目标函数系数向量,x 是决策变量向量,A 是约束系数矩阵,b 是约束右端向量。
3.2 非线性规划
非线性规划是线性规划的扩展,用于求解非线性约束下的非线性目标函数的最优解。其数学模型如下:
minimize f(x)
subject to g_i(x) ≤ 0, i = 1, 2, ..., m
h_j(x) = 0, j = 1, 2, ..., p
其中,f(x) 是目标函数,g_i(x) 和 h_j(x) 分别是约束函数。
3.3 线性规划求解算法
线性规划求解算法有多种,如单纯形法、内点法等。以下以单纯形法为例,介绍线性规划的求解过程:
- 初始化:选取初始基本可行解。
- 迭代:计算目标函数的检验数,选取进入基变量和离开基变量,进行一次迭代。
- 判断:判断是否满足最优性条件,若满足,则得到最优解;否则,继续迭代。
四、代数优化的实际案例
4.1 电路设计优化
假设有一个电路设计问题,需要确定电阻、电容和电感的参数,以满足特定的性能要求。通过建立数学模型,利用代数优化方法可以找到最佳参数组合。
4.2 生产计划优化
假设有一个生产计划问题,需要确定生产各种产品的数量,以满足市场需求和资源限制。通过建立数学模型,利用代数优化方法可以找到最优生产计划。
五、总结
代数优化作为一种强大的数学工具,在解决复杂问题中发挥着重要作用。通过对问题进行简化和求解,代数优化可以帮助我们找到最优解,提高解决问题的效率。随着数学理论和方法的发展,代数优化在各个领域的应用将越来越广泛。
